Oman Seeking Lead Arrangers For Sohar Refinery Project
The Omani Government is seeking lead arrangers for its Sohar refinery project and financial advisor Bank of America has sent out a preliminary information memorandum (PIM) to key banks, MEES understands (MEES, 3 December 2001).
